ALS opens in Hamburg

Premium Content

17 September 2010

International freight forwarder ALS, headquartered in the UK, has opened an office in Hamburg, Germany.

It will help the group expand its network and business opportunities in South America for turnkey project work, according to the company. Spanish speaking staff at the new office will develop and co-ordinate traffic between South America and Europe and will act as a facilitator between carriers, partners and other ALS subsidiaries.
